Signs of a Pantry Moth Infestation
Pantry moths, primarily the Indian meal moth, are drawn to dried food products. If you are experiencing a pantry moth problem, you might notice several distinct signs. The most obvious indicator is the presence of small moths fluttering around inside or near food storage areas, particularly in kitchens, pantries, or even garages where pet food is stored. These moths are typically about 1/2 inch long with distinctive bronze or copper colored tips on their wings. Another tell-tale sign is finding webbing or silk threads in corners of food packaging, along the tops of jars, or even stuck to the walls of cabinets. You might also discover larvae, which are small, worm-like creatures, crawling in or around food containers. Infested food items may appear clumped together or have a dusty residue. Common food items affected include cereals, grains, flour, rice, pasta, dried fruits, nuts, birdseed, and pet food. Ignoring these signs can lead to contamination of food and a rapidly growing moth population.
Dealing with a pantry moth infestation requires a meticulous approach. Simply throwing away visible moths won't solve the problem. You need to identify all infested food items and dispose of them properly, preferably outside your home in a sealed bag. Thoroughly clean and vacuum all shelves and crevices in food storage areas. Wiping down surfaces with hot, soapy water or a mild cleaning solution can help remove eggs and larvae. Indications of a Clothes Moth Infestation
Clothes moths are notorious for damaging fabrics and textiles. Unlike pantry moths, clothes moths are not attracted to light and prefer dark, undisturbed areas. If you suspect a clothes moth problem, look for several key indicators. The most significant sign is finding irregular holes or damage on clothing, carpets, upholstery, or other natural fiber materials. Clothes moth larvae feed on animal fibers such as wool, silk, cashmere, feathers, and even fur. You might find small, silken tubes or casings stuck to fabrics; these are the larval cases where the moth larvae live. You may also see small, cream-colored larvae or pupae in infested areas. Adult clothes moths are small, about 1/4 inch long, and are typically buff or yellowish in color. They are weak fliers and are often seen crawling rather than flying. Infestations are commonly found in closets, storage chests, attics, and under furniture, particularly in areas where items are stored for extended periods.
Addressing a clothes moth infestation requires a multi-faceted approach. The first step is to identify all infested items and either discard them, wash them in hot water, or have them dry cleaned. Thoroughly vacuum all affected areas, including closets, drawers, and under furniture, paying close attention to cracks and crevices where eggs and larvae may be hiding. Steam cleaning carpets and upholstery can also help kill moths in various life stages. Other Types of Moths and Related Issues
While pantry moths and clothes moths are the most common culprits, other types of moths can also cause issues in Broomfield properties. For instance, case-bearing clothes moths also feed on natural fibers but construct small, portable cases around themselves as they feed. Webbing clothes moths, another type, spin silken feeding tubes or mats on the surface of infested materials. Occasionally, other moths like the Varied Carpet Beetle (although technically a beetle, its larvae can cause similar damage to fabrics and are sometimes mistaken for moth larvae) might be present, requiring a slightly different treatment approach. Identifying the specific type of moth is crucial for implementing the most effective control strategy. Why Professional Moth Control is Essential
While DIY moth control methods might seem appealing, they are often ineffective for established infestations. Over-the-counter products may only kill adult moths, leaving behind eggs and larvae to perpetuate the cycle. Mothballs, while commonly used, often contain harmful chemicals and only deter moths rather than killing them effectively; they also leave an unpleasant odor. Furthermore, improper use of insecticides can be dangerous. Understanding the Moth Lifecycle
To effectively control moths, it's helpful to understand their lifecycle. Moths undergo complete metamorphosis, consisting of four stages: egg, larva, pupa, and adult. Adult female moths lay eggs on or near suitable food sources (textiles for clothes moths, dried foods for pantry moths). These eggs hatch into larvae, which are the destructive stage. Larvae feed and grow, molting several times. After reaching maturity, the larva enters the pupal stage, forming a cocoon or puparium in a protected location. Finally, an adult moth emerges from the pupa, and the cycle begins anew. The length of each stage can vary depending on environmental conditions like temperature and humidity. Understanding this lifecycle allows us to target moths at their most vulnerable stages, ensuring a more successful eradication. Preventative Tips for Broomfield Residents
Beyond professional treatment, incorporating preventative measures can significantly reduce the risk of future moth infestations. For pantry moths, store all dried food items in airtight containers made of glass, metal, or sturdy plastic. Regularly inspect stored food for signs of infestation and dispose of any contaminated items immediately. Clean pantry shelves regularly, especially after spills. For clothes moths, store clothing made of natural fibers in airtight containers or garment bags, particularly items stored for extended periods. Consider storing items in a cool, dry environment, as moths thrive in warm, humid conditions. Regularly vacuum closets, under furniture, and along baseboards to remove eggs and larvae. Washing or dry cleaning clothing before storing it can also help eliminate any existing eggs or larvae.
